Edmund Waller
- Favourite Briton.

Born in Amersham, Buckinghamshire
Born on 3rd of March 1606
Died on 21st of October 1687

Born 1606. Died 1687 - English poet and politician.



Became MP for Ilchester in 1624. Served in Long Parliament, plot against Parliament on behalf of Charles I led to his exile to France (revoked in 1651). Collected poems published in 1645 followed by poems addressed to Cromwell and Charles II.
